Westport Breaks Ground for Senior Center—Finally

It took six years, countless meetings and hearings and lots of waiting, but Westport finally broke ground today for its new Senior Center on the Barons South property just off Imperial Avenue.



About 75 persons gathered in sunny, 75-degree weather for the brief ceremony on the rolling grounds of the 22-acre property purchased by the town four years ago.

The senior center currently is located at Staples High School but must move due to the expanding student population.

The estimated $4 million cost for the center was softened for Westport taxpayers by two $500,000 grants, one from a federal program and one from the state.

Construction is expected to take about a year.
